如何配置虚拟主机网络
虚拟主机是一种将一台物理服务器分割成多个独立虚拟服务器的技术,每个虚拟服务器都可以运行自己的操作系统和应用程序,这种技术使得用户可以在共享硬件资源的同时,获得独立的网络环境和操作权限,如何配置虚拟主机呢?以下是详细的步骤和技术介绍。,1、选择合适的虚拟化技术, ,我们需要选择合适的 虚拟化技术,目前市场上常见的虚拟化技术有VMware、Hyper-V、Xen和KVM等,这些技术各有优缺点,用户可以根据自己的需求和硬件环境进行选择,VMware是一款功能强大的虚拟化软件,适用于企业级应用;而KVM则是一款开源的虚拟化技术,适用于中小型企业和个人用户。,2、安装虚拟化软件,在选择好虚拟化技术后,我们需要在物理服务器上安装相应的虚拟化软件,以VMware为例,我们可以从官方网站下载VMware Workstation或vSphere等软件,并按照提示进行安装,安装过程中,需要注意选择合适的版本和组件,以满足我们的需求。,3、创建虚拟主机,安装好虚拟化软件后,我们可以开始创建虚拟主机了,在VMware Workstation中,我们可以通过“文件”->“新建虚拟机”来创建一个新的虚拟机,在创建过程中,需要选择操作系统类型、版本和安装路径等信息,还需要为虚拟机分配内存、硬盘空间和网络设置等资源。,4、安装操作系统,创建好虚拟主机后,我们需要为其安装操作系统,这可以通过光盘、U盘或者网络镜像等方式进行,在安装过程中,需要注意选择合适的分区方案、设置系统参数和安装驱动程序等,安装完成后,我们需要对系统进行基本的配置,如设置IP地址、创建用户和组等。, ,5、安装应用程序和服务,操作系统安装完成后,我们可以开始安装应用程序和服务了,这可以通过包管理器、源代码编译或者第三方软件等方式进行,在安装过程中,需要注意选择合适的版本和依赖关系,以确保应用程序和服务能够正常运行。,6、配置防火墙和安全策略,为了确保虚拟主机的安全,我们需要配置防火墙和安全策略,这包括限制访问端口、设置访问权限和监控日志等,我们还需要定期更新系统和应用软件,以修复已知的安全漏洞。,7、监控和管理虚拟主机,我们需要对虚拟主机进行监控和管理,这可以通过虚拟化软件提供的管理工具、第三方监控工具或者自定义脚本等方式进行,在监控过程中,我们需要关注虚拟主机的性能、资源使用情况和安全状况等,并根据需要进行优化和调整。,问题与解答:, ,1、虚拟主机和云服务器有什么区别?,答:虚拟主机是一台物理服务器分割成多个独立虚拟服务器的技术,每个虚拟服务器都可以运行自己的操作系统和应用程序;而云服务器则是将多台物理服务器的资源整合在一起,形成一个统一的计算资源池,用户可以按需分配和使用这些资源,云服务器具有更高的灵活性和可扩展性,但价格也相对较高。,2、如何选择虚拟化技术?,答:选择虚拟化技术时,需要考虑以下几个因素:性能需求、兼容性、成本、管理和运维能力等,用户可以根据自己的需求和硬件环境进行选择。,3、如何提高虚拟主机的性能?,答:提高虚拟主机性能的方法有很多,如增加内存、升级CPU、使用SSD硬盘、优化操作系统和应用程序等,还可以通过负载均衡、缓存技术和 CDN等手段来提高网站的响应速度和稳定性。,